The Chew Chew

33 East Burlington Street
Riverside, IL 60546

Meet us where the food is handled with care

 

With more than 30 years in the restaurant industry, Scott Zimmer, the Chew Chew owner and executive chef, puts great care into the food he prepares. 

 

Even as a teenager, Zimmer knew that he wanted to own a restaurant. He finds his calling here on Burlington Street where he owns both the Chew Chew as well as the Sawmilly Sandwich Shoppe next door.

 

But it’s not only the food in the Chew Chew’s split-level space with the vintage décor that Zimmer prepares with care. His staff is well trained in the menu and in the art of great service. With the hip space, the superb service, and the excellent food, Zimmer says it’s a hospitality trifecta.

 

Now about that food.

 

The menu changes seasonally and the specials change daily, but if you’re lucky, you’ll be able to start with the Bacon-Wrapped Dates or the Cordon Bleu Mac and Cheese before moving on to the Wild Crab Risotto or the Maui Chicken that’s basil-breaded and served with a mango salsa mixed with macadamia nuts.  

 

There are also excellent vegetarian options like the roasted cauliflower bowl with avocado and goat cheese.

The Chew Chew is open Monday through Saturday from 4pm-9pm. Closed Sunday.

 

Happy hour is daily at the Chew Chew! Specials on beer, wine, and cocktails from 4pm-6pm every day (except Sunday when the restaurant is closed).

paidCostsexpand_more

Starters are $8-$15, main dishes run from $20-$36, and the delicious desserts like the Apple Bread Pudding are about $8.

The Chew Chew is located at 33 E Burlington Street in Riverside. It’s just steps from the Riverside stop on the BNSF Railway and next door to its sister sandwich shop the Sawmilly. Near the Brookfield Zoo, this is a good choice for a special meal after viewing the animals!
